ConocoPhillips Lubricants Introduces New Wireline Lubricant

ConocoPhillips, one of the largest U.S. lubricants suppliers, recently announced the availability of its new Wireline Lubricant. ConocoPhillips’ Wireline Lubricant, or grease, is designed to maintain a seal and prevent the escape of wellbore fluids during wireline operations in oil and gas completion services. The new Wireline Lubricant is a specialized, clear formulation designed specifically for high-pressure, high-temperature wireline environments.

“After consulting with industry experts, we are pleased to offer this impressive wireline product that is so versatile,” said Sunny Lopez, Director, Industrial Lubricants at ConocoPhillips. “In addition to its excellent sealing properties and resistance to degradation due to wellbore fluids, it has the added benefits of a unique clear color and resistance to slingage, which help minimize environmental impact. It truly is a “clear choice” over products available in the market today.”

ConocoPhillips Lubricants’ Wireline Lubricant was developed specifically for high-pressure wireline operations including cased-hole logging, pipe recovery service, production loggings and reservoir analysis.

Wireline Lubricant is available in eight viscosity grades to optimize performance in winter, mid-season and summer operating conditions. These viscosity grades include ISO 68, ISO 220, ISO 460, ISO 680, ISO 1500, ISO 5000, ISO 7500 and ISO 10000.
